Description:  
Ohio’s Strategic Plan for Education, Ohio’s Plan to Raise Literacy Achievement, and Ohio’s Learning Standards strongly support the importance of literacy as a lever for both school improvement and college and career readiness.  Disciplinary Literacy is an important component of the final phase of Ohio’s Language and Literacy Development Continuum, Adolescent Literacy.  
 
Based on the work of several national literacy experts, participants of this workshop will gain both a conceptual understanding of disciplinary literacy as well as content-specific classroom practices and resources to advance purposeful reading, writing, and discussion of complex text in grades 4-12.
